Create Specialized Expertise
Mastering complex competencies is fundamental for a restoration artist, as it guarantees precision and care when handling delicate and valuable artworks. Start by turning into proficient with numerous resources and supplies generally used in restoration, for example scalpels, brushes, adhesives, and specialized cleaning agents. Understanding how different materials interact is crucial to stay away from producing unintended destruction.
A stable grasp of chemical rules is important. Learn about solvents, varnishes, and binding media, in addition to the best way to safely handle and utilize them. Figuring out the chemical composition of pigments, metals, textiles, together with other resources aids you make informed conclusions through restoration, making certain compatibility and lengthy-time period security.
Furthermore, embrace present day technologies to boost your restoration capabilities. Electronic imaging approaches, including infrared reflectography, ultraviolet fluorescence, and X-ray analysis, assist you to analyze artworks beneath the surface check here levels. Microscopy is yet another vital Instrument for examining wonderful information, identifying substance degradation, and documenting restoration progress with precision.
Developing retouching and inpainting techniques is equally significant. This requires matching hues, textures, and brushstrokes to seamlessly integrate repairs with the first artwork. Strategies like glazing and layering involve persistence and a meticulous approach to accomplish reliable outcomes.
Also, knowing structural conservation solutions is vital, specially when managing fragile artifacts, sculptures, or architectural things. Discover approaches for stabilizing canvases, repairing tears, and consolidating weakened resources.
Continual observe and experimentation are important to refining complex skills. Get involved in workshops, masterclasses, and Sophisticated education courses to stay up to date on new instruments, materials, and strategies. Comprehend Ethical Suggestions
Comprehension moral tips is a cornerstone of responsible art restoration. Restoration artists should method Each and every undertaking with a powerful feeling of integrity, making certain their perform preserves the original artist's intent as well as the artwork's historical value. Ethical practices in this field are guided by concepts like minimal intervention, reversibility, and full documentation.
Minimal intervention means earning the the very least number of improvements required to stabilize and conserve the artwork. This method helps manage the first resources and authenticity in the piece. More than-restoration can lead to the lack of historic facts, altering the artist's first vision, Which is the reason restraint is important.
Reversibility is an additional important basic principle. Restoration solutions must be carried out in a method that enables potential conservators to reverse or modify them without harming the initial artwork. This is important mainly because restoration resources and tactics evolve as time passes, and future enhancements might give greater options.
Extensive documentation is essential for retaining transparency inside the restoration system. Specific information of your artwork's problem, the products employed, and the tactics used really should be kept in advance of, throughout, and immediately after restoration. This ensures that foreseeable future conservators have a transparent understanding of the operate done.
Skilled corporations just like the American Institute for Conservation (AIC) give moral recommendations that established field requirements. These incorporate respecting cultural heritage, prioritizing the artwork's extensive-term preservation, and interesting in continuous Understanding to remain up-to-date with best methods.
